# MENU
#
# Skeleton of a simple menu program to be executed by C-Kermit 7.0
# or later: http://www.columbia.edu/kermit/
#
# User gets a menu with a numbered list of choices.  User presses a digit
# key to make a choice.  Choice is executed.  Illustrates use of the SCREEN
# command to format the screen and the GETC command to read a single
# character from the keyboard, as well as nested WHILE loops, SWITCH, etc.
#
# Author: F. da Cruz, Columbia University
# V 1.0, 20 Apr 1999
#
local \%c                                 ; Local variable

define MSG {
    if > \v(argc) 2 screen move \%2 \%3   ; Move to given row/col (if any)
    screen cleol                          ; Clear to end of line
    if def \%1 xecho \fcontents(\%1)      ; Print message (if any)
}
define BOT {                              ; Put cursor on screen bottom
    screen move \v(rows) 0
}
define CENTER {                           ; Print argument centered
    local \%x                             ; Variable local to this routine
    if not def \%2 def \%2 1              ; Default if no column argument
    .\%x ::= (\v(cols)-\flen(\%1))/2      ; Calculate centered position
    msg {\%1} {\%2} {\%x}                 ; Print arg string centered
}
define PAINT {                            ; Put the menu on the screen
    screen clear                          ; Clear the screen
    center {Welcome to This Menu} 2       ; Print title centered
    msg {Choices:} 4                      ; Print heading
    msg { 1. File} 6                      ; Print choice lines
    msg { 2. Edit} 7
    msg { 3. Exit} 8
}
define DOFILE {                           ; Dummy FILE routine
    msg {Filing... } 12                   ; Fill in as desired...
}
define DOEDIT {                           ; Dummy EDIT routine
    msg {Editing...} 12                   ; Fill in as desired...
}
define DOEXIT {                           ; Dummy EXIT routine
    msg {Exiting...} 12                   ; Fill in as desired...
}

def \%c 0                                 ; Menu choice variable
paint                                     ; Display the menu
while ( != \%c 3 ) {                      ; Read and verify choice
    while true {                          ; Loop till we get a good one
	screen move 10                    ; Move to line 10 (left margin)
	screen cleol                      ; Clear this line
	getc \%c {Your choice: }          ; Prompt and get and echo 1 char
	if ( < \fcode(\%c) 32 ) continue  ; Ignore control characters
	xecho \%c                         ; Echo the choice
	if ( not numeric \%c ) {          ; Make sure it's a number
            msg {Not numeric - "\%c"} 12
            continue
        }
	if ( >= \%c 1 && <= \%c 3 ) break ; Range check - break if OK.
	msg {Out of range - "\%c"} 12     ; Keep looping if not OK.
    }
    switch \%c {                          ; Valid choice - execute it.
      :1, dofile, break
      :2, doedit, break
      :3, doexit, break
    }
}
bot                                       ; Leave cursor at screen bottom.
exit 0 Bye                                ; And exit.
